摘 要:以玉米秸秆为原料,利用产黄纤维单孢菌、皮状丝孢酵母与纤维素酶处理玉米秸秆,采用单因子试验与正交试验探索产黄纤维单孢菌、皮状丝孢酵母与纤维素酶共酵玉米秸秆生产微生物油脂最佳条件。研究结果表明:当维素酶添加量为1%,产黄纤维单孢菌与皮状丝孢酵母菌种配比为1∶1,混合菌接种量为9%,在35℃下发酵36h,每100ml玉米秸秆发酵液中可获微生物油脂0.116g。Corn straws as raw material were treated by Cellulomonas flavigena,Trichosporon utaneum and Cellulase.Single factor test and orthogonal test were adopted to explore the optimal conditions for production of Microbial oils by Co-fermenting Corn straws with Cellulomonas flavigena,Trichosporon cutaneum and Cellulase.The research indicates that when the added amount of Cellulase is 1%,the ratio of strains is 1 ∶ 1,the mixed bacteria inoculum is 9%,and the fermentation is carried out at 35° C for 36 hours,0. 116 g of microbial oil is obtained per 100 ml of corn straws fermentation liquid.
